Abstract

Indonesia is a country with a majority of followers of Islam. Along with the development of technology, many western cultures are gradually being implemented by Indonesian people. One of these western cultures is the normalization of LGBT. It has been seen that many teenagers in Indonesia openly admit that they like the same sex on social media. In this study, the authors aim to examine the LGBT phenomenon in Indonesia and its impact. The method used in this research is a qualitative method which is a literature study that uses books and other literature as the main object. The results of this study are that there are several negative impacts from the development of LGBT for Indonesian society, especially for adolescents. From this research we can conclude that LGBT behavior can have an impact on perpetrators and victims. The first impact will affect health, social impact, education impact and security impact.
